hello
I find an ICE when testing GCC10.0 on aarch64 with -march=armv8.2-a+sve
-msve-vector-bits=256 -ftree-loop-vectorize -O2:
Simple test case
---
#include <stdarg.h>
#define N 16
int out[N];
int a[2*N] =
{0,1,2,3,4,5,6,7,8,9,10,11,12,13,14,15,16,17,18,19,20,21,22,23,24,25,26,27,28,29,30,31};
/* Outer-loop vectorization. */
__attribute__ ((noinline)) void
foo ()
{
int i, j;
int res;
for (i = 0; i < N; i++)
{
res = 1000;
for (j = 0; j < N; j++)
res = res - a[i+j];
out[i] = res;
}
}
int main ()
{
foo ();
return 0;
}
---
GCC version:
gcc version 10.0.1 20200309 (experimental) (GCC)
Runcommand:
gcc new_test.c -march=armv8.2-a+sve -msve-vector-bits=256 -ftree-loop-vectorize
-O2 -S -o new_test.s
Result:
during GIMPLE pass: forwprop
pr_xxx.c: In function ‘foo’:
pr_xxx.c:10:1: internal compiler error: in maybe_canonicalize_mem_ref_addr, at
gimple-fold.c:4899
10 | foo ()
| ^~~
0x97dd5b maybe_canonicalize_mem_ref_addr
../../gcc/gimple-fold.c:4899
0x988d97 fold_stmt_1
../../gcc/gimple-fold.c:4972
0x98cfa3 fold_stmt_inplace(gimple_stmt_iterator*)
../../gcc/gimple-fold.c:5328
0xde455f forward_propagate_addr_expr_1
../../gcc/tree-ssa-forwprop.c:878
0xde6513 forward_propagate_addr_expr
../../gcc/tree-ssa-forwprop.c:998
0xdea427 execute
../../gcc/tree-ssa-forwprop.c:2715
